SERENADE OF THE SEAS


New York Serenade

May 21, 2003 - Serenade of the Seas, arriving in July 2003,scored a double first by sailing an inaugural season from New York City to Canada.

>The 90,090-ton Serenade was the third in RCCL's Radiance-class series of ships, which combine an elegant, yacht-like design with many oinnovative amenities and onboard programmes.

She was designed to bring the sea, sun and coastal scenery indoors with nearly three acres of exterior glass - including floor-to-ceiling windows in most lounges and public areas; the line's highest percentage of balcony staterooms; and glass elevators facing the ocean.

There is an impressive span of activities including

  • Rock-climbing wall
  • Sports deck with golf simulator
  • nine-hole miniature golf course and basketball court
  • billiards room with gyroscopic pool tables
  • ShipShape Fitness Center and Spa
  • Adults-only Solarium with retractable glass canopy
  • Expansive Adventure Ocean facilities for kids ages 3-17

Guests have a variety of dining venues to choose from, including the two-storey, traditional main dining room; two casual eateries, the Windjammer Cafe and Seaview Cafe; and two speciality restaurants, Chops Grille steakhouse and Portofino. Evening entertainment includes a Las Vegas-style casino, full-scale production shows, and a range of performers and musicians appearing in multiple bars and lounges throughout the ship.
